Student Performance Analytics
Upload a CSV file with student data to generate grades, scores, and at-risk insights.
⇧ Upload Student Data
ⓘ Expected CSV Format
Your CSV must include these exact column headers in the first row:
student_id,student_name,course,assignment_score,exam_score,attendance_percent
1001,Alice Mwangi,Data Science,78,82,91
1002,Brian Odhiambo,Web Dev,45,48,55
1003,Carol Njeri,Data Science,90,88,95
- assignment_score & exam_score — numbers between 0 and 100
- attendance_percent — percentage value (0–100)
- Students with final score < 50 or attendance < 60% are flagged at-risk